Summary:
Under the direction of the lead Tech and with limited supervision, coordinates and performs, both diagnostic and intraoperative radiographs and also patient care functions to insure proper radiologic diagnosis for the patients that exemplifies the Rush mission, vision and values and acts in accordance with Rush policies and procedures.

Required Job Qualifications:
  • Graduate of an accredited Radiologic program.
  • Certified - American Registry of Radiologic Technologists
  • CPR certification
  • Current Illinois State License.
  • 3 months to 1 year experience.
  • Knowledge of Anatomy and Physiology and effects of disease.
Preferred Job Qualifications:
  • Associates degree
Physical Demands:
  • Physical, visual, auditory as well as full and partial body mobility to successfully and safely move patients on and off x-ray table.
  • The ability to physically push and operates mobile imaging equipment to perform and complete patient exams 100% of the time
Competencies:
  • Computer skills.
  • Verbal and written skills necessary to facilitate communication with a variety of personnel.
  • Ability to maintain confidential information.
  • Knowledge of various diagnostic x-ray equipment, PACs equipment, CR, C-arms, Phone systems, patient transport devices.
  • Basic knowledge comes for clinical experience.
Responsibilities:
  • Receives and reviews requests for radiologic and surgical studies.
  • Accepts patients and assesses their condition to determine proper handling and special requirements.
  • Explains and prepares the patient for all radiographic and fluoroscopic procedures.
  • Maintains effective workflow in collaboration with the Radiology/OR team as well as the surgical Staff.
  • Relies on extensive knowledge of anatomy, physiology and effects of disease processes to properly and safely position the patient for maximum diagnosis.
  • Operates highly complex equipment within the radiology department, operating suites and at the patient's bedside, selecting technical factors to ensure high quality radiographs using the
A.L.A.R.A.
standards.
  • Demonstrates the ability to cope with and manage change.
  • Maintains equipment and x-ray rooms in proper working condition. Reports malfunctions and necessary repairs to supervisory personnel.
  • Performs various computer functions necessary for obtaining and transmitting patient exams and information.
  • Assists in the administration of various agents to render specific organs or systems more opaque.
  • Possesses and utilizes proper aseptic technique and isolation procedures when appropriate. Maintains proper sterile technique while performing procedures in the Operating suites.
  • Rotates on a weekly schedule of all Radiologic OR technologists, assuming Primary technologist role when assigned.
  • Assists clinical instructor and provides direct training and supervision to the student technologists.
  • OR technologists are required to participate in after hour call rotation.
